How to Play Chameleon
The gameplay of Chameleon centers around a deck of cards and a category board. Each round begins with a roll of two dice, which corresponds to a specific code on the player's code card, indicating the category to be used. All players, except the Chameleon, receive a word that fits the selected category.
The challenge lies in that one player, the Chameleon, does not know the word. It's their task to blend in without revealing their ignorance. Players take turns giving one-word clues related to the word, leading to a tense atmosphere of deduction and second-guessing. Successful players will use their wit and intuition to either expose the Chameleon or escape detection, fostering a dynamic of trust and betrayal.
Rules of the Game
- Preparation: Divide the cards among players, ensuring one holds the Chameleon card. Reveal the category board.
- Determine the Secret Word: Roll the dice and match the numbers to the code card, determining the secret word known to all but the Chameleon.
- Discussion: Each player gives a one-word clue to hint at the word’s identity. The Chameleon must be convincing in their bluff.
- Voting: After clues are given, all players (except the Chameleon) vote on who they believe the Chameleon is. If correctly identified, the Chameleon has a chance to guess the word and salvage a win.
- Scoring: If the Chameleon is not identified, they win the round. If identified and unable to guess the secret word, the others win.
